Description

Job summary
The appointment shall commence in September 2026 for a fixed term period of 11 months. Full registration with the GMC with a licence to practise is required at the time of application and satisfactory completion of Foundation training or equivalent and General cardiology experience is essential. The post does not award a National Training Number. This post is not recognised as a 'training post' and if the appointee does not hold right of residence in the UK sponsorship will be required. The duties of this post are equivalent to those of a registrar at ST6-ST8 level. MRCP or equivalent is essential.

Main duties of the job
Please see the attached job description for full details about the department and the main responsibilities.

The purpose of this Fellowship in Cardiac Electrophysiology is to provide extensive training in advanced cardiac rhythm management at the Northern General Hospital. This is a large interventional electrophysiology centre in the UK. It serves the population of South Yorkshire and NE Derbyshire (1.8 - 2.0 million). The Fellowship will involve training in catheter ablation, including the use of 3-dimensional mapping system and other technologies with emphasis on imaging modalities and their integration with invasive electrophysiology. In addition, the Fellow will be involved with the in-patient and out-patient assessment of patients presenting with electrical cardiac issues

Person Specification

Clinical experience
Essential:
  • ST6-ST8 or equivalent
  • Experience of electrophysiology procedure including complex ablation
  • Proactive care of pre- and post-procedural patients
  • Insight into abilities and knowledge and ability to ask for help if required
Desirable:
  • First- operator experience of transseptal puncture and complex ablation procedures

Qualifications
Essential:
  • Registered with the GMC with a licence to practise at the time of application.
  • Basic Medical Degree
  • Satisfactory completion of foundation training or equivalent
  • minimum 2 years of general Cardiology training and three years of general medicine training or equivalent
  • MRCP or equivalent
Desirable:
  • Higher research degree in an EP- related topic.
  • IBHRE or EHRA EP accreditation
